These all have the rare Premium Hinged Mechanism: which unlike common replica variants or static slide-through loops, this set features highly collectible, heavy cast brass hinged brackets. The top section pivots smoothly back on a rear hinge to drop the 10mm rod into place from above, locking tightly at the base using a traditional period brass thumbscrew. This makes installation or removal for carpet cleaning incredibly straightforward.
